Imoto ye-Chery Easar B11 enomumo wamakhilomitha angaba ngu-80000, efakwe ukuhambisa okuzenzakalelayo kanye nemodeli yenjini ye-MITSIBUBISHI 4G63. Umsebenzisi wabika ukuthi injini yemoto ihaqa ngemuva kokuqala, futhi imoto ebandayo imbi. Umnikazi uphinde wabika ukuthi kusobala ukuthi kusobala lapho ulinde ukukhanya kwethrafikhi (okungukuthi, lapho imoto ishisa, injini inyakazisa ngokungathi sína kokungenzi lutho).

Ukuhlaziywa kwe-Fault: ngenjini yemoto elawulwa ngogesi, izimbangela zesivinini esingenakuzinzizela asiyinkimbinkimbi kakhulu, kepha amaphutha wejubane elijwayelekile angahlaziywa futhi atholakale evela ezicini ezilandelayo:

1. Ukwehluleka okwenziwe ngomshini

(1) isitimela se-valve.

Izimbangela ezivamile zamaphutha yilezi: ② Izingxenye zokuhambisa ze-valve zigqokwa kakhulu. Uma i-cam eyodwa (noma ngaphezulu) igqokwa ngokungajwayelekile, ukuphelelwa amandla nokuphelelwa amandla ama-valve ahambisanayo akulingani, okuholela ekuqhumeni kwamandla okuqhuma kwe-axertion okungekho emthethweni. ③ Umhlangano we-valve awusebenzi ngokujwayelekile. Uma uphawu lwe-valve lungaqinile, ingcindezi yokucindezela yesilinda ngasinye ayihambelani, futhi ngisho nesilinganiso sokucindezela kwe-cylinde siguqulwe ngenxa yokubekwa okukhulu kwekhabhoni ekhanda le-valve.

(2) I-Cylinder block kanye ne-crank exhuma induku yodonga.

① Ukuvunyelwa okufanayo phakathi kwe-Cylinder Liner ne-piston kukhulu kakhulu, "ukukhishwa okuthathu" kwendandatho yePiston akujwayelekile noma ukuntuleka kokuqina kwendandatho yePiston. Ngenxa yalokhu, ingcindezi yokucindezela yesilinda ngasinye ayijwayelekile. ② Ukubekwa kwemali okubucayi kwekhabhoni egumbini lokuhlanza. ③ Ibhalansi enamandla ye-Enjini Crankshaft, i-Flywheel kanye ne-crankshaft pulley ayinakufaneleka.

(3) Ezinye izizathu. Isibonelo, i-PAD Foot Pad yephulwe noma yonakele.

2. Ukwehluleka kohlelo lokuthathwa komoya

Izimo ezijwayelekile ezibangela amaphutha zifaka:

. kuholela ekuvukeni kwenjini engajwayelekile; Lapho isikhundla sokuvuthwa komoya sithinta kuphela amasilinda ngamanye, injini izothuthumela ngodlameyo, okunomthelela osobala kwijubane elimakhaza.

. Owangaphambili wenza i-throtsle valve ebambeke futhi avale ngokukhululekile, kuyilapho owokugcina ezoshintsha isigaba sokudla, esizothinta ukulawulwa nokukalwa komoya wokudla kanye nokudala isivinini sezenzi esingazinzile.

3. Amaphutha ajwayelekile abangelwa amaphutha ohlelo lwe-Fuel Supply System afaka:

(1) Ukucindezela ko-oyela kohlelo akujwayelekile. Uma ingcindezi iphansi, inani lamafutha elifakwe kumjovo lingaphansi, kanti ikhwalithi ye-athomu iba yimbi kakhulu, okwenza ingxube esihlathini se-cylinder finner; Uma ingcindezi iphezulu kakhulu, ingxube izoceba kakhulu, ezokwenza ukuhlangana ku-cylinder kungazinzile.

Ukuthuthukisa izinyathelo:

1. Ukuqinisekiswa kokuqala kokwehluleka kwezimoto

Ngemuva kokuxhumana nemoto enephutha, umnikazi watshelwa ngophenyo lokuthi imoto evikelwe ngejubane elingenzi lutho ngemuva kokuqala; Ngibheke i-spark plug futhi ngathola ukuthi bekukhona idiphozi lekhabhoni ku-spark plug. Ngemuva kokufaka esikhundleni se-spark plug, nganginomuzwa wokuthi i-jitter yancishiswa, kepha iphutha lisekhona.

Ngemuva kokuqala injini esizeni, kutholakala ukuthi ama-motor jitters ngokusobala, futhi into yephutha ikhona: ngemuva kokuqala kwamakhaza, akunankinga esiteji esingenzi lutho. Ngemuva kokuphela kwezempi ephezulu, ama-motor jitters ngokusobala ngokuhlambene phakathi kwekhabethe; Lapho izinga lokushisa lamanzi lijwayelekile, imvamisa yokunyakazisa iyancishiswa. Kuzwakala ngesandla epayipi lokuqeda amandla okuphuma ngokungenhloso, ngokungenisa "nokuhlanganisa okuthunyelwe" okufana nokuqhuma okuncane nokuphelelwa ngamandla.

Ngaphezu kwalokho, safunda engxoxweni yokuthi imoto yomnikazi isetshenziselwa ukuhamba nokusebenza, ngemayela ka-15 ~ 20km isikhathi ngasinye, futhi akuvamile ukuba ijubane lisheshe. Lapho ulinde ukukhanya kwethrafikhi kume, kuyisiko ukuthi ungene ku-Brake Pedal, futhi isibambo se-Shift asikaze sibuyele ku "n" gear.

2. Thola iphutha kusuka kokulula kuya kwangaphandle, bese uhlonza iphutha kusuka kokulula kuya kokungaphandle.

. Khuphula imvume ngokungeza ama-shims kuma-screws akhuphukayo, qala imoto ukuze uhlolwe, futhi uzwe ukuthi i-jitter ngaphakathi kwekhabethe incishisiwe. Ngemuva kokuhlolwa kokuqala kabusha, i-jitter isasobala ngemuva kokuphela kokungasebenzi okuphezulu. Kuhlanganiswe nento yokuqeda amandla okungalingani, kungabonakala ukuthi isizathu esiyinhloko akuyona ukumiswa, kepha umsebenzi ongalingani nenjini.

(2) Bheka uhlelo lokulawula ngogesi ngensimbi yokuxilonga. Ayikho ikhodi yephutha ngesivinini esingenzi lutho; Ukuhlolwa kokugeleza kwedatha kungokulandelayo: Ukudla komoya kucishe kube yi-11 ~ 13kg / h, i-Fuel umjovo wilsection pulse Width yi-2.6 ~ 3.1ms, 3.1 ~ 3.6ms ngemuva kokuthi i-air conditioner ivuliwe, futhi izinga lokushisa lamanzi lingu-82 ℃. Kubonisa ukuthi uhlelo lwe-ECE ECU ne-Enjini Sokulawula Injini lujwayelekile.

(3) Bheka uhlelo lokulahla. Kutholakala ukuthi umugqa ophakeme we-cylinder we-cylinder 4 ulimele futhi uvula kagesi. Faka esikhundleni umugqa we-voltage ophakeme walesi silinda. Qala injini bese iphutha alithuthukiswa kakhulu ngaphansi kwejubane elingenzi lutho. Njengoba umnikazi engazange athathe indawo ye-spark isikhathi eside, iphutha elibangelwa yi-spark plug inganakwa.

(4) Bheka uhlelo lokuhlinzekwa kwamafutha. Xhuma i-Gauge yengcindezelo yokulungiswa kwengcindezelo yesifunda samafutha sohlelo lokuhlinzekelwa ngophethiloli ngesixhumi se-tee. Ngemuva kokuqala injini, ukusheshisa kanye nengcindezi kawoyela ephezulu ingafinyelela ku-3.5bar. Ngemuva kwe-1h, ingcindezi yegeji isalokhu ingu-2.5Bar, okukhombisa ukuthi uhlelo lokuhlinzekwa kwamafutha lujwayelekile. Ngesikhathi sokukhishwa kwe-disaskhoqwe kanye nokuhlolwa kwe-injerjector kaphethiloli, kutholakala ukuthi umjovo wamafutha we-cylinder 2 unesimo esifanayo sokudonsa uwoyela, njengoba kukhonjisiwe ku-Imthane 1. Qala injini namaphutha namanje ayikwazi ukuqedwa.
